RADIUS Commands
The following RADIUS commands are supported by Dell Networking OS.
aaa radius group
Configure the RADIUS server group that is used for Authentication, Authorization and Accounting.
S4820T
Syntax
aaa radius group group-name
To remove the RADIUS group configuration, use the no aaa radius group
group-name command.
Parameters
group-name Enter the name of the RADIUS server group.
